PHYS 317 - Linear Circuits for the Physical Sciences


3 hrs (Sem I)
Fundamental properties of electric circuits. Ohm’s law, Kirchoff’s laws, mesh and nodal analysis with independent and dependent sources. Superposition, source transformations, Thevenin and Norton equivalency circuits. Transient response of RC, RL, and RLC circuits. Sinusoidal steady-state response and phasor diagrams. Instantaneous power, average power, RMS values. 3 lecture hours, 1 class hour.

Prerequisite(s): A grade of C or better in MATH 118 . Corequisite(s): PHYS 317L .
